What are temporary exhibits?

There are many types of exhibitions that museums offer. Some are permanent, meaning they are on display indefinitely. Others are temporary, meaning they are only on display for a set amount of time.

Some museums have both permanent and temporary exhibitions. For example, the Louvre in Paris has permanent exhibitions of some of the most famous paintings in the world, like the Mona Lisa. But the Louvre also has temporary exhibitions of different artists or different types of art from different periods.

So what are temporary exhibits? They are exhibitions that are only on display for a set amount of time, usually a few months. After that, the exhibits are taken down and replaced with new ones.

Many museums have both permanent and temporary exhibitions because it allows them to offer a more diverse range of art and artifacts to their visitors. It also allows museums to keep their exhibitions fresh and up-to-date.

What are the types of exhibition?

There are many types of exhibitions, from small local shows to large international events. The most famous permanent exhibitions are at museums, but there are also galleries, zoos, botanical gardens, and more. Each type of exhibition has its own unique features and purpose.

Museums are perhaps the most well-known type of exhibition space. They typically house collections of art, artifacts, and natural specimens. Museums often have a didactic purpose, meaning they are intended to educate visitors about the history and culture of the items on display. Some museums also have a research focus, and house libraries and archives in addition to their exhibits.

Galleries are another type of exhibition space, though they are typically smaller than museums. They may specialize in a particular type of art, such as painting or sculpture, or they may show a variety of different types of work. Galleries are usually private spaces, run by dealers or artists, that sell the artwork on display.

Zoos and botanical gardens are living exhibitions, containing plants and animals instead of (or in addition to) art and artifacts. These spaces are often educational, teaching visitors about the natural world and the importance of conservation. Zoos and botanical gardens can be found in cities all over the world.

There are also many temporary exhibition spaces, such as fairgrounds, convention centers, and outdoor parks. These spaces are often used for large events, such as art festivals, trade shows, and concerts. Temporary exhibitions can be found in almost any type of location, from small towns to major metropolitan areas.
